ATAMA PROBLEMLERİNDE KARDİNALİTE SORUNU

Bu makalenin amacı atama problemlerindeki kardina- lite sorununu incelemek ve bu sorunu giderecek alternatif formiilasyonlar geliştirmektir. Bu amaç doğrultusunda yazılan makale, giriş ve sonuç dışında temel olarak beş bölümden oluşmaktadır. İlk üç bölümde atama problemlerinin temel varsayımları eleştirisel bir açıdan ele alınarak, iki boyutlu atama problemlerinde kardinalite sorununun görmezden gelinmesini sağlayan alternatif formülasyoıılar geliştirilmiştir. Dördüncü bölümde, üç boyutlu atama problemlerinde kardinalite sorununa rağmen optimal çözümler veren bir atama modeli önerilmiştir. Bu bölümde, uygun bir çözümü garantilemek için üç boyutlu atama problemlerinin hedef programlama yöntemiyle nasıl çözümlenebileceği de açıklanmıştır. Beşinci bölümde, önceki bölümlerde geliştirilen modeller ile üç boyutlu bir atama problemi çözümlenmiştir.
